Branch International is a fintech company that is revolutionizing the financial services landscape in emerging markets, particularly across Africa and India. The company offers a popular finance app that provides digital banking products such as instant loans, money transfers, bill payments, and high-yield investments and savings. Branch enables seamless transactions and financial freedom through a smartphone-based platform, bypassing traditional banking hurdles. The Branch wallet allows for easy sending and receiving of funds, while Branch debit cards facilitate reliable payments and ATM withdrawals. The company is committed to providing fair access and empowering customers to make their money work harder with user-friendly mobile services driven by machine learning.

📋 Description

• Build and improve features for the Branch Android app used by customers • Create smooth, reliable, and user-friendly mobile experiences • Work with backend teams to integrate APIs and support new product features • Improve app performance, stability, and overall user experience • Fix issues, reduce app crashes, and make the app faster and more reliable • Work with Product Managers, Designers, and engineers to deliver features end to end • Support third-party integrations such as payments, authentication, analytics, and marketing • Participate in code reviews, technical discussions, and team collaboration • Take ownership of features and projects from development through release • Contribute to code quality, testing, and maintainability of the Android codebase • Suggest improvements and contribute to technical and architectural discussions

🎯 Requirements

• Some experience building native Android applications beyond toy projects • Applications with real users or an open-source project are a plus • Solid foundation in computer science fundamentals • Good understanding of Android development using Kotlin • Familiarity with modern Android development practices and frameworks • Strong understanding of modern Android UI development using Jetpack Compose • Ability to build responsive and scalable UI components and manage UI state • Familiarity with modern Android architecture and design patterns • Experience building features that interact with REST APIs and backend services • Familiarity with third-party integrations such as authentication, analytics, payments, or messaging platforms is a plus • Deep understanding of Android app performance, crash debugging, stability, and reliability • Curiosity about new technologies and willingness to learn beyond mobile development • Demonstrated fluency with modern AI-assisted development workflows • Clear, structured written and verbal communication • Comfortable operating asynchronously • Understanding of web fundamentals, data modeling, and distributed systems • Knowledge of modular, scalable solutions, security, performance, and observability • Experience with automated testing and testable code • Ability to navigate and evaluate unfamiliar codebases • Understanding of the full software development lifecycle • Ability to break down ambiguous projects into granular, estimable tasks • Ability to partner with product, design, and other functions • Ability to use AI tools critically while mitigating prompt injection, data leakage, and secret-management risks • Entrepreneurial initiative, curiosity, attention to detail, integrity, and ownership of shipped work
